Thana Alexa

Surprising is the word that perhaps best describes Grammy® nominated, Downbeat cover artist and winner of the International Songwriting Competition, Thana Alexa, an extraordinarily creative force in music. Her 2x Grammy® nominated album ONA (self-release, March 2020), was inspired by the cross generational and cross-cultural stories of the immigrant women in her family and evolved into an exploration of the experiences of contemporary women everywhere. 

ONA has spawned more female-focused projects: Alexa, together with Grammy® nominated artist, Nicole Zuraitis and first-call bassist, Julia Adamy formed SONICA, a dynamic trio that incorporates intricate vocal harmonies, electronics, vocal loops, percussion, electric bass, and keyboards over a blend of original music and modern arrangements. The trio’s self-titled debut album, fully engineered, produced and mixed by Thana Alexa was released on September 30, 2022 via Outside In Music. The album was listed as one of Downbeat Magazine's "Best Albums of 2022." Alexa also created the project Founding Mothers of Jazz in conjunction with MusicTalks Concerts to honor the history of women in jazz, many who are not historically recognized for their contributions because of their gender. 

One of Alexa’s most important and ongoing collaborations has been with her husband, four-time Grammy® winner Antonio Sanchez. Alexa has recorded 3 albums with his band Migration and toured with the group worldwide. Alexa also sings lead vocal in the live production of Sanchez's newest project, Bad Hombre, which features the music of 12 guest artists who appear on his album, including Trent Reznor, Dave Matthews, Meshell Ndegeocello, Lila Downs, Kimbra, Silvana Estrada, Thana Alexa, her trio SONICA and others. The album, SHIFT (Bad Hombre Vol. II) was released on August 26, 2022 on Warner Music

During the 2020 Coronavirus lockdown, Alexa made headlines as a co-founder of what Rolling Stone called the first “virtual jazz festival” and fundraising initiative, Live From Our Living Rooms. Together with co-founders Owen Broder and Sirintip, the team contracted over 120 artists, raised over $140,000, and helped facilitate grants to over 100 US based musicians in need. Live From Our Living Rooms received attention from Rolling Stone, Forbes, The Wall Street Journal, the Financial Times, the BBC, and more. 

Awards

• 2021 Grammy® nominated artist (Best Jazz Vocal Album) • 2021 Winner - Downbeat Magazine Critic’s Poll Rising Star Female Vocalist • 2021 Jazz Journalist AssociationNominee for Vocalist of the Year • Co-Founder/ Executive Director of LiveFrom Our Living Rooms (raised over$140k for artists during pandemic) • May 2020 Downbeat Cover Artist • 2019 Cafe Royal Cultural FoundationMusic Grantee • Runner up 2014 Made in NY JazzCompetition • Winner 2011 Jazzon Alpe-Adria International Composition Competition • 2011 Nominee Best Jazz Composition award by Porin (Croatian Music Academy)
